This is just a personal anecdote (your mileage may vary) but my depression came with severe anhedonia, as well, and SSRIs have been the answer. Zoloft + Wellbutrin was a good combo. Right now I'm on Lexapro + less Zoloft, and I have more emotional ups and downs--I can get sadder or more fearful, but also happier.

100 mg of Zoloft (without Wellbutrin) had a bit of a blunting effect (not unpleasant after being suicidal, but maybe not a lifelong choice).
